										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Not long ago, I observed that <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/megan-smolenyak-smolenyak/genealogy-is-officially-a_b_9609742.html" target="_blank" rel="noopener">genealogy is now officially a TV genre</a>. One of the reasons I felt confident in making this claim is the frequency with which I am approached by television producers about forthcoming shows. They reach out to pick my brains and I generally do my best to help because I have a conspicuous bias: I’d like to see as much genealogy on air as possible. But yesterday I received an inquiry that made me check the calendar to be sure it was 2016.</p>
<p>After briefly explaining that the series would focus on the use of genetic genealogy to solve personal history mysteries, it went on to say:</p>
<p><em>“Since this show is for a very male-oriented network, we’re looking for authentic, engaging male hosts between the ages of 30-55, who have a dynamic personality fit for television, and would be able to help people prove or disprove people’s claims &#8230;”</em></p>
<p>This struck me as &#8230; well, peculiar. In this age of ever-increasing chord-cutting, do the traditional demographics of the host network still override all other considerations? I’m a middle-aged woman, but watch <em>Impractical Jokers</em> on TruTV (60% male demo). Isn’t this kind of à la carte viewing rapidly becoming the norm?</p>
<p>Even if the answer is ‘yes,’ is it a given that men won’t watch women do something that interests them? History Channel demographics lean heavily male, but does that mean I shouldn’t watch American Pickers because I’m a woman? Or are we to believe that women will watch men on TV, but not the reverse?</p>
<p>And do they really want to toss aside potential female viewers? After all, every survey I can find about genealogy concludes that 63 to 72% of genealogists are female, so why did this show wind up on a network that apparently skews so male that all the hosts must be men? Is it only for the other 28-37%?</p>
<p>Perhaps those behind the series aren’t that well acquainted with genetic genealogy yet, so here’s a bit of a primer:</p>
<ul>
<li>Founder of ISOGG (International Society of Genetic Genealogy)? female</li>
<li>CEO and both co-founders of 23andMe? female</li>
<li>All genetic consultants to <em>Finding Your Roots</em> and <em>Who Do You Think You Are?</em> to date? female</li>
<li>Majority of researchers for U.S. military repatriation efforts? female</li>
<li>Authors of best-selling genetic genealogy book? female</li>
<li>Sleuths behind news-making, genetic history mysteries ranging from Richard III to Alex Haley? female</li>
</ul>
<p>To be clear, I’m not dissing the boys. There are plenty of well known and admired men in the genetic genealogy community we’d all be happy to watch, but when your casting eliminates such candidates as Katherine Hope Borges, Judy Russell, Diahan Southard, Joanna Mountain, CeCe Moore, Debbie Parker Wayne, Emily Aulicino, Ann Turner, Debbie Kennett, Angie Bush, Roberta Estes, Rebekah Canada, Anna Swayne, Linda Parker Magellan, and Julie Granka simply because they don’t sport a Y chromosome, you’re needlessly handicapping the show well before launch (Incidentally, Anne Wojcicki isn’t included because she’s too busy running 23andMe to consider hosting a TV show).</p>
<p>I’m deliberately not sharing specifics because I’m hoping those behind this show will reconsider and let some girls at least have a shot at gaining entrance into their playhouse. Genetic genealogy is not and never has been divided by gender, so it would be a pity to start now.</p>

<p>It only took about two decades, but this genie’s wish has finally been granted: genealogy is now officially its own TV genre. With current offerings including <em>Who Do You Think You Are?</em>, <em>Finding Your Roots</em>, <em>Relative Race</em>, <em>Genealogy Roadshow</em>, <em>Long Lost Family</em>, and <em>Follow Your Past</em>, it’s clear this is no passing phase. Family history on TV is here to stay.</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>Some of us can remember back to the late 1990s when PBS took the lead by introducing <em>Ancestors </em>which ran for two seasons, and way back in the dark ages of 2007, I had a deal with TLC for a genealogy program which unfortunately crumbled when the executive producer insisted on “no history” (no kidding). But look how far we’ve come since then!</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>Oh, we’ve flirted with it in the past. <em>African American Lives</em>, <em>Ancestors</em>, <em>Ancestors in the Attic</em>, <em>Faces of America</em>, <em>Find My Past</em>, <em>The Generations Project</em>, and <em>Searching For</em> all come to mind as series that entertained us for a season or two. Family history has been served up in barely disguised versions such as <em>History Detectives</em> and <em>If Walls Could Talk</em>, and discreetly tucked into non-genealogical shows such as <em>Top Chef</em>.</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>But <em>Who Do You Think You Are?</em> is now in its eighth season and has run for 12 in the United Kingdom where it originated, and both <em>Finding Your Roots</em> and <em>Genealogy Roadshow</em> are three seasons in. <em>Relative Race</em> pushes the genre in a new direction by turning it into a game, and there are enticing, overseas formats such as Sweden’s <em>Allt för Sverige</em> and the U.K.’s <em>The Secret History of My Family</em> just begging to be imported. Yes, we’ve reached the “me, too” stage where network and cable outlets that don’t yet have a genealogical show should be shopping for one.</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>We’ve seen this happen before with cooking, design, and home-buying genres to name but a few, and it’s finally our turn, but at the risk of sounding greedy, this genie has one more wish.</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>When you watch cooking shows, you see chefs &#8211; or at least wannabe chefs. When you watch design shows, you see interior or fashion designers, and when you watch home-buying shows, you see realtors. Why then is there such a scarcity of genealogists on genealogy shows?</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p><em>Genealogy Roadshow</em> is the exception that proves the rule since it features three genealogists. <em>Who Do You Think You Are?</em> tends to include a cameo by a genealogist every other episode or so (though there are many experts in the show, most are professors rather than those who did the sleuthing) and <em>Finding Your Roots</em> typically incorporates one appearance per season where a genealogist speaks. And that’s it.</p>
</div>
<div class="content-list-component mt-paragraph text">
<p>So thank you for all the family history-themed shows. We love them all and are truly grateful. But if it’s not too much to ask, could the next one include some genealogists?</p>
